0300: Shift start time for bin man. Vehicle checked.
0308: Corrie sends/receives photo image from Hughes.
0319: Two persons seen walking from Market Square towards McDonalds.
0321: White Tshirt man, Cornhill walk.
0324: Last CCTV sighting of Corrie.
0326: Two people with light clothing seen coming from Market Square towards McDonalds.
0335: Dark clothing1 man, Cornhill Walk.
0340: Running man, Lurker & Legs man seen in 'Horseshoe'.
0349: Bin lorry departs (Hollow Lane) for BSE.
0356: Bicycle man, cycling around Cornhill area.
0400: Bin lorry enters SB.
0405: Bin lorry driver fills in collection paperwork.
0410: Bins lorry driver starts collection procedure of ONE BIN with 11kgs of material in it. It then drives to its next pick up in Mildenhall and onto the recycling centre outside of the county via the Barton Mills roundabout.
0420: Bin man finishes collection procedure in SB. Three teenagers seen in Shortbrackland by bin man.
0430: Corrie's phone left the BSE mast area. Bin lorry departs SB and heads towards Mildenhall for a collection, along A1101 via the BM roundabout.
0450: (Bin lorry is at Barton Mills roundabout.)
0500: Corrie's phone enters the BM mast area.
0501: Dark clothing2 man seen walking around Cornhill Walk.
0503: (Corrie's phone would be at BM roundabout at this time.
0505: (Bin lorry is at Mildenhall).
0518: Dark clothing3 man seen walking around Cornhill Walk.
0520: Dark backpack man seen in Cornhill Market Square area.
0800: Corrie's phone is last active within the BM mast area.
